This is what I'm thinking of: 

 

My theory is that the time spent moving a forklift, telehandler, loader, or whatever all over the county would be more then enough to cover the slight unhandiness which would be inherent in handling the seed boxes with a crane on the service truck which i probably already there.  I guarantee the crane is worth having even if it doesn't get used for seed. 

 

I haven't used one of these, so it's possible that they are impossible to manage, but I'll have one if we decide to get a GP planter.
